A single shared login can quietly become a business continuity problem. When passwords live in spreadsheets, browser notes, text messages, or one employee’s memory, access disappears when that person is unavailable or leaves the company. The top business password manager features solve that operational problem while reducing the risk of phishing, account takeover, and unauthorized access.

For a small business, the right password manager is not simply a convenience tool that remembers passwords. It is a controlled system for who can access business accounts, when they can access them, and what happens when their role changes. That distinction matters for offices handling client records, financial systems, point-of-sale platforms, cloud applications, and vendor portals.

What a Business Password Manager Should Actually Do

Consumer password managers are designed around one person. A business password manager must support the company as an organization. It should protect individual credentials without making employees resort to insecure workarounds when they need a shared account or urgent access to a critical system.

The goal is straightforward: employees get the access required for their jobs, managers retain control, and the business does not lose ownership of its accounts. The following features are the ones worth evaluating before you deploy a platform across your team.

1. Centralized Administration and User Management

An administrator dashboard is the foundation of business password security. It gives an authorized manager or IT partner one place to create users, assign access, remove former employees, review security settings, and confirm that company accounts remain under company control.

This is especially useful when onboarding new hires. Rather than emailing credentials or asking a departing employee to transfer a list of passwords, the administrator can grant access based on the employee’s role. A new office manager may need billing, scheduling, and vendor access, while a warehouse employee may only need access to inventory or shipping systems.

Look for tools that support user groups, departments, and role-based permissions. Those options reduce manual work as a business grows from five people to 25 or expands to multiple locations.

2. Secure Password Sharing Without Revealing the Password

Teams often need to share access to bank portals, social media accounts, software subscriptions, Wi-Fi equipment, domain registrars, and vendor systems. The wrong answer is to send a password by email or store it in a shared document.

A business password manager should let authorized users access a shared credential without necessarily viewing or copying the password itself. If a password must be changed, the updated credential is available to the approved group immediately. That prevents the familiar cycle of someone using an old password, getting locked out, and calling around the office for help.

The trade-off is that sharing rules need planning. Giving every employee access to every password may feel easy at first, but it creates unnecessary exposure. Create separate vaults or collections for departments and limit high-risk credentials, such as financial accounts and administrative cloud accounts, to the smallest practical group.

3. Multi-Factor Authentication and Passkey Support

A strong password is valuable, but it is no longer enough on its own. Phishing pages can capture passwords, malware can steal browser sessions, and reused credentials can surface after a breach at an unrelated service. Multi-factor authentication, often called MFA, adds another verification step that makes stolen passwords far less useful.

Choose a password manager that supports MFA for its own administrator and user accounts. Where possible, use an authenticator app, security key, or passkey rather than relying only on text-message codes. SMS can still be better than no MFA, but it is more vulnerable to number-porting and social engineering attacks.

Passkey support is also becoming more relevant. Passkeys use cryptographic credentials tied to a device or password manager rather than a typed password. They can help reduce phishing risk because a passkey is intended to work only with the legitimate website. Adoption is still uneven across business applications, so it should be a capability to plan for, not the only factor in your decision.

4. Audit Logs and Security Reporting

You cannot manage what you cannot see. Audit logging is one of the top business password manager features because it helps a company answer practical questions after an incident or during a security review: Who was granted access? When was a password shared? Was an account removed after an employee left?

Useful reporting can identify weak, reused, or aging passwords and show whether users have enabled MFA. Some platforms can flag credentials that appear in known breach data. This does not mean the password manager can prevent every attack. It does give your team a clear list of accounts that need attention before a problem becomes a disruption.

For businesses with compliance obligations or client security questionnaires, documented access controls and audit records can also support a more organized response. Law firms, healthcare-related offices, financial services teams, and businesses with customer payment data should treat this visibility as a business requirement, not a nice extra.

5. Offboarding Controls That Work Immediately

Employee turnover is normal. Uncontrolled access after a departure is not. A password manager should allow an administrator to suspend or remove a user quickly, revoke access to shared vaults, and preserve company credentials without depending on the departing employee to cooperate.

This is one area where a personal password manager creates real risk. If the company’s cloud admin login, website account, or vendor portal is stored in an employee’s private vault, the business may have no reliable way to retrieve it. Company accounts should be stored in company-managed vaults from the start.

A sound offboarding process also includes rotating credentials for sensitive accounts, reviewing active sessions, and removing access from email, cloud platforms, remote tools, and line-of-business applications. The password manager is one part of the process, but it is an important control point.

6. Emergency Access and Recovery Procedures

A password manager should make access safer without creating a single point of failure. If the owner is on vacation, an administrator is unavailable, or a key employee has an emergency, someone authorized must be able to access critical systems without bypassing security entirely.

Evaluate emergency access features carefully. Some platforms allow designated trusted contacts to request access after a waiting period. Others provide recovery options through administrators. The best approach depends on the size of your team and the sensitivity of the accounts involved.

Document who holds emergency authority and test the process before you need it. A recovery process that has never been tested can fail at the exact moment your business needs payroll access, customer communications, or an urgent vendor login.

7. Device Controls and Endpoint Visibility

Passwords do not exist separately from the computers and phones used to access them. A password manager should work across approved desktops, laptops, browsers, and mobile devices while allowing the business to control where company credentials can be used.

For managed environments, features such as device approval, session controls, browser extension management, and policy enforcement can help reduce exposure on untrusted systems. This is particularly important for home offices, shared workstations, and employees who travel between locations.

There is a balance to strike. Policies that are too restrictive may lead users to avoid the approved tool. Policies that are too loose leave business credentials on unmanaged personal devices. A practical rollout identifies the devices employees genuinely need, secures those devices, and defines a clear process for exceptions.

8. Strong Encryption and a Clear Security Model

Most reputable password managers use encryption to protect vault contents. That is essential, but decision-makers should look beyond a marketing statement that says “encrypted.” Ask how encryption keys are handled, whether the provider uses a zero-knowledge design, how administrator recovery works, and whether security documentation is available.

A zero-knowledge approach generally means the provider is designed so it cannot read the contents of your vault. This can improve privacy, but it also means recovery procedures require careful planning. If no one controls the right recovery path, a lost master credential can become a serious access issue.

The right choice depends on your risk tolerance, operational needs, and internal support capacity. A local managed IT partner can help evaluate the policy and deployment requirements alongside endpoint security, MFA, backups, and user training.

A Password Manager Is a Process, Not Just a Purchase

The software matters, but successful password management depends on the rules around it. Employees need a simple expectation: business credentials belong in the approved password manager, passwords are never shared through email or text, and suspicious login prompts are reported promptly.

Start with the accounts that would cause the most damage or downtime if lost: email administration, financial services, cloud storage, remote access, domain management, point-of-sale systems, and critical vendor portals.
